I fail to see a purpose for the panzer elite in OF. I've been playing this since the closed beta started, and I can and have won many times as PE, but if the brits are played correctly it is very hard to make any progress.
Tommies with vet LTs are godlike, PIATs destroy armor plus 17 pounder guns that are no longer bugged, canister shot, the insane amount of artillery, glider spam, rifle grenades are about 3x as effective as a pineapple of doom when taking on garrisoned units, button is a horrible ability.
The panzer elite on the other hand are just terrible. They tech like Allies, except there's about twice as many things to upgrade or unlock. Most of the time you have to build a building, and then reserach an unlock before you can even begin building the unit you're looking for. "Panzer" Elite should be renamed Halftrack Elite; there are no tanks. You get called in panthers as an end of the game ability. Other than that there is no true tank available. Panzer IV F1 is an anti-infantry short barrelled 75mm howitzer. Marder, Jagdtiger, and Hetzer are tank destroyers without turrets. The whirbelwind is a somewhat better version of the Ostwind. Again, the only true tanks available are the called in panthers, the Panzer Elite has no access to Tigers or buildable Panzer IVs and Panthers.
The halftracks and armored cars are insane, there are 1) 250, 2) mortar, 3) vampire, 4) AT, 5) munitions, 6) armored car, 7) scout car... yes, 7 light armored vehicles. 2 of which have no way of defending themselves whatsoever (munitions and vampire), another 2 that are situational (250 with infantry onboard and mortar halftrack), and in general they are all very very easy to kill.
Their infantry is their only saving grace, but even then they require large numbers of squads with maybe a dozen total upgrades.
Panzergrenadiers start with 3 squad members, upgrade to 4. Anti-tank grenade upgrade, incendiary grenade upgrade, point capping upgrade, veteran seargent upgrade, repair upgrade, zeal, sprinting. MP44, schrek, and Gewher 43 weapon upgrades. It's possible to tech up and build straight anti-tank squads or MP44 assault squads that come equipped with their weapons, but they cost more manpower to do so, which from my experience is the most important resource in CoH games.
The doctrines don't even make that big of a difference; Luftwaffe is like a crappy version of Defense, Tank hunters are kind of pointless unless you just really want AT mines, upgraded tank ammo, or a jagdpanther. Scorched Earth is in my opinion the only good doctrine. It allows on map artillery in the form of the Hummel, it allows you to create unpassable AT obstacles, booby trap points and buildings, and knock out resource points.
I think the biggest improvements from OF were in the form of Terror Doctrine for the Wermacht. Tiger Ace replaced by King Tiger, V1 changed, firestorm given fire damage. (also, walking stukas given fire damage, they're amazing)

The longer the war lasted, and the less involved Germany was with a war against Russia... things start to look a bit scary. All of Germany's nuclear material, scientists, and records were confiscated by western Allied forces. These records are classified until 2045. There is substantial evidence going around that Germany was much closer to a nuclear bomb than anyone thought, but no one will know fore sure for almost another 40 years. Eye-witness accounts tell of what appeared to be a 1 kiloton or less test bomb going off in late 1944. Loud explosion, earthquake, and a small white mushroom cloud. In 1945, there was supposedly a test of a dirty bomb, used on slave laborers. Supposedly several German scientists and SS officers got radiation poisoning from this as well, since no one knew at the time what the effects of such a bomb would be. Some of the evidence for this includes a patent for a plutonium weapon, and an attempt at the Nuremburg trials to hold Albert Speer accountable for the dirty bomb test on slave laborers. The KGB is said to have captured a film of the dirty bomb test, as well as soil samples, but so far they have denied having anything of the sort. On top of all this, Germany spent barely 1% of what America spent on the manhattan project for their atomic programs. It's scary what might have happened if they had really tried or been given more time. Hitler with a bomb would not have been good for the world. But with Russian Forces advancing on all fronts, and constant allied bombing raids, it's amazing that German scientists accomplished anything at all.
